Issuer Secured Party definition

Issuer Secured Party means each of the Noteholders, any receiver, manager or administrative receiver appointed under the Issuer Security Trust Deed, the Principal Paying Agent, the Calculation Agent, the Cash Administrator, the Registrar, the Transfer Agent, the Custodian, the Basis Swap Counterparty, the Transaction Account Bank, the Collections Account Bank, the Issuer Security Trustee, the Note Trustee, the Corporate Administrator, the Liquidity Facility Provider, the Subordinated Loan Provider, the Servicer, the Purchaser Secured Parties other than the Issuer (in respect only of the Issuer’s obligations to such Purchaser Secured Parties under clause 21.5 of the Purchaser Security Trust Deed) and any other party from time to time acceding to the Issuer Security Trust Deed;
